[QUOTE="daWooky, post: 1236965, member: 122090"] wow a 1060 and no need for 4k and dxva upscaling no joke? :cool::D so set lav to copy-back u can go for ngu all the way... MP Config: Dynamic Refresh Rate?-- no need MP Config: Ignore Windows Resolution/size changes in fullscreen mode?-- no need if it works without MP Config: Use Workaround FCU blackscreen fix?- no need if it works without MP Config: MadVR: Use Internal refresh rate?-- internal refresh rate means the mepo refresh rate changer...so no need see first ^^ MadVR: Windowed Overlay? -- broken MadVR: FSE Mode? -- no need if it works without MadVR: DX11? -- enabled by default MadVR: Seperate Device(s)? -- also broken somehow but dev. no need but as I said before, first look at whether the defaults run than may try with my scaling settings from a 1060 6g. i like it damn sharp ;) [/QUOTE]
